RealVnc client 4.1.2 on windows XP SP2 connecting to a Solaris Xvnc server 
as follows:

X11vnc server-> firewall ->switch-> router->switch->switch->remote client

If the VNC server is reset, the connection remains half-open, and the 
remote client will show a frozen screen indefinately (up to a couple of 
days)
until the mouse is moved or a key is pressed, then the VNC window dies and 
a popup appears "connection reset by peer, do you wish to reconnect".

Also, if any of the intermediate connections are interrupted, the client 
doesn't timeout the connection.
If the connection resumes again within about 5 mins, then the client 
starts responding again.
If the connection doesn't resume, the remote client will show a frozen 
screen indefinately (as far as I can tell). Using netstat I can see that 
the connection remains "established".
If the mouse is moved, the VNC window dies and the reconnection popup 
appears. (I guess the server socket died, and the mouse update was 
responded with a connection RST).

I want the VNC window to be killed and/or the "reconnection" popup to 
appear after a short timeout if no data is received from the server in all 
cases.
I have tried configuring TCPIP keepalives on the XP client, but this had 
no effect, and no keepalives were observed using Ethereal.
Is there anything else I can do?
